Abstract
The invention discloses a kind of device of long-range monitoring driving efficiency, including driver's operation signal module, automobile OBD interfaces, intelligent analysis terminal and signal transmission module, driver's operation signal module inputs driver's operation information signal to the intelligent analysis terminal in real time, the automobile OBD interfaces input vehicle status data signal to the intelligent analysis terminal in real time, the intelligent analysis terminal is judged driving behavior according to driver's operation information and the vehicle status data in real time, generate driver's operation and judge conclusion, data are passed through into the signal transmission module real-time Transmission to vehicle control center simultaneously.The device gathered data of the long-range monitoring driving efficiency in real time, comprehensively, it is accurate, it is scientific in evaluation to driving efficiency, reasonable, with simple and easy to do and reliability it is high the characteristics of.

Embodiment
The present invention is described in further detail below by embodiment combination accompanying drawing.
As shown in figure 1, a kind of device of long-range monitoring driving efficiency, including main modular have:Driver's operation signal
Module 1, automobile OBD interfaces 2, intelligent analysis terminal 3 and signal transmission module 4.
Driver's operation signal module 1 is connected with the signal of intelligent analysis terminal 3, inputs believe to intelligent analysis terminal 3 in real time
Number, the information such as the signal of input includes but is not limited to accelerate, braked, clutch and gear shift.Driver's operation signal module 1, which is included, to be added
Speed pedal position sensor 5, brake pedal position sensor 6, clutch status sensor 7 and TR information sensor
8.Wherein, signal for faster comes from the signal of accelerator pedal position sensor 5, and brake signal comes from brake pedal position sensing
The signal of device 6, clutch information comes from the signal of clutch status sensor 7, and gear-shifting information comes from TR information
The signal of sensor 8.These signals are obtained from driver's operation signal module 1 in real time by intelligent analysis terminal 3.
Engine control module 9 is connected with the signal of automobile OBD interfaces 2, and automobile OBD interfaces 2 pass through engine control module 9
Vehicle status data, including but not limited to engine speed, engine load, speed and fuel consumption information are obtained in real time.Meanwhile, vapour
Car OBD interfaces 2 are connected with the signal of intelligent analysis terminal 3, and same inputted in real time to intelligent analysis terminal 3 of automobile OBD interfaces 2 is believed
Number, the signal of input includes but is not limited to the information such as engine speed, engine load, speed and oil consumption.
The vehicle-state that 3 pairs of intelligent analysis terminal is obtained in real time from automobile OBD interfaces 2 and driver's operation signal module 1
Data and driver's operation information are analyzed, and whether acceleration, braking, clutch and the gear shift of real-time judge driver transport with vehicle
Row state matches, and generation driver's operation judges conclusion.
Intelligent analysis terminal 3 is connected with the signal of signal transmission module 4, and gives signal transmission mould by related data real-time Transmission
Block 4, the data of transmission include but is not limited to driver's operation information, vehicle status data and driver's operation and judge conclusion etc..
Meanwhile, signal transmission module 4 possesses signal remote functionality, and the real-time data transmission received to vehicle control center or vehicle are adjusted
Degree center.It is that can be appreciated that whether the driving efficiency of every driver is qualified in the staff of vehicle control center, it is possible to real
When provide driving recommendation on improvement.
In the present invention, by vehicle dispose an intelligent analysis terminal, in real time collection driver action data and
Vehicle data, sample frequency can reach more than 7Hz, and the data of reflection driver's operation have:Brake switch, Isolating Switch, shelves
Bit switch, throttle position switch, the operating process of driver can be recorded comprehensively, in real time.Vehicle driving data can include:
Engine speed, speed, fuel consumption, engine load etc., reflect the various possible shapes in vehicle travel process comprehensively
State situation, is conducive to the accurate judgement to driver's operative skill.Only need that the i.e. achievable data of an intelligent analysis terminal are installed
Implementation collection, analysis with transmission, the transformation and repacking of vehicle circuit, technically reliable are not related to.
